What to Know About USPS in Tyrone, Pennsylvania

Tyrone, Pennsylvania, located in Blair County, has a small population of approximately 7,300 residents, contributing to its tight-knit community vibe. The town's geographical positioning in a valley surrounded by the Allegheny Mountains offers a mix of scenic beauty and challenging terrain that can affect infrastructure, including transportation and delivery routes. The local USPS branch operates within this context, providing essential mail services to residents amidst a landscape characterized by dense forested areas and rolling hills. The historical significance of Tyrone, established in the mid-19th century as a railroad hub, has shaped its development and accessibility, making it a focal point for trade and communication in the region.

When it comes to delivery times and hours, Tyrone's relatively smaller population means that USPS can provide more personalized service to its residents. However, the area's seasonal weather patterns, particularly heavy snowfall and rain during winter months, can occasionally impact delivery schedules. USPS aims to deliver mail and packages six days a week, taking into consideration local conditions, road access, and customer demand. Overall, the infrastructure in Tyrone supports a reliable delivery service, with consideration given to geographical challenges and the unique characteristics of a rural setting.
